This is misleadingly reductionist. California high speed rail has made consistant progess in that time. That progress has been slower than ourslowest expectations. It demonstrates the void of expertise the US has in rail megaprojects. However, that expertise is being built, slowly and painfully. Its still forward progress for a nation which tore up half its rail overthe last 50 years.

America invented rail megaprojects.

America still has the largest rail network by far. It's well more than twice the size of China's.

The only interesting note is that it's almost all freight compared to other nations' use of passenger rail.
